After a disappointing defeat to Benfica in the Champions League, Real Madrid is gearing up for their upcoming match against Rayo Vallecano. The match is scheduled for Sunday at 14:00 hours. Coach Álvaro Arbeloa aims to lift the team’s spirits after the setback in Lisbon.

Real Madrid’s squad is nearly at full strength, with the exception of Éder Militão, who is still in the recovery phase from his injury. Recently, Ferland Mendy has rejoined group training. However, it is unlikely that he will be included in the squad for the upcoming match.
Player Updates
- Éder Militão: Currently recovering from injury.
- Ferland Mendy: Recently returned to training; expected to miss the match.
- Antonio Rüdiger: Participating in training sessions, showing improvement.
- Trent Alexander-Arnold: Also involved in training with the rest of the squad.
Mendy has been sidelined for nearly a month due to discomfort experienced after the Supercopa de España semifinal against Atlético Madrid. Since Arbeloa’s promotion to head coach, Mendy has not yet participated in a match for the first team.
